Understanding the House Edge and Its Impact
The house edge represents the casino’s average profit from a player’s bet. It’s a crucial concept for any serious casino player to grasp, even if it isn’t always directly visible. Understanding how the house edge works in different games is the first step toward making strategic decisions. Games with a lower house edge, such as blackjack and baccarat, generally offer better odds for players than those with a higher house edge, like slot machines. However, even in games with a lower house edge, responsible bankroll management remains vital for long-term success.
Different casino games have vastly different house edges. For instance, American roulette has a higher house edge than European roulette due to the presence of both a ‘0’ and a ’00’ slot. Skill-based games, where player decisions can legitimately reduce the house edge (like blackjack), require learning optimal strategy. Understanding these nuances greatly improves a player’s potential for profit, turning a game of chance into a game of calculated risk.
Here’s a comparison of the house edge in popular casino games:
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% |
| Baccarat (Banker Bet) | 1.06% |
| European Roulette | 2.7% |
| American Roulette | 5.26% |
| Slot Machines | 2% – 15% (varies widely) |
The Art of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is paramount for sustained casino play. It’s not about having a large sum of money; it’s about using what you have responsibly. A common guideline is to allocate a specific percentage of your bankroll to each bet, typically between 1% and 5%, depending on your risk tolerance. This prevents substantial losses from occurring quickly and prolongs your playing time.
Setting a budget before you start playing is crucial. Decide how much you’re willing to lose and stick to that limit, regardless of whether you’re on a winning or losing streak. Avoid chasing losses – attempting to recoup losses by increasing your bets is a recipe for disaster. Discipline is key. Maintaining a clear head and avoiding emotional decisions is essential for strategic bankroll management.
Here are essential elements for a solid bankroll system:
- Set a loss limit: Define the maximum amount you’re prepared to lose in a session.
- Determine bet size: Calculate the optimal bet size based on your bankroll and risk tolerance.
- Avoid chasing losses: Resist the urge to increase bets after a losing streak.
- Withdraw winnings regularly: Periodically cash out a portion of your profits.
Strategic Approaches to Popular Casino Games
Different casino games demand different strategies. In blackjack, learning basic strategy charts is essential to minimize the house edge. These charts illustrate the optimal decision (hit, stand, split, double down) for every possible hand combination. For slot machines, understanding the paytable and choosing games with higher Return to Player (RTP) percentages can improve your odds, though they remain largely luck-based. The RTP represents the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a slot machine will pay back to players over time.
Poker, which can often be found within online casinos, requires a drastically different skillset – utilizing knowledge of hand rankings, pot odds, player psychology, and bluffing. Roulette, while largely a game of chance, benefits from employing betting systems, although these systems do not guarantee wins and the house edge remains constant. The Importance of Bonus Offers and Promotions
Casino bonuses and promotions can significantly enhance your playing experience, but it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ions attached to them. Wel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s can all provide extra value, but they often come with wagering requirements. Wagering requirements determine the amount of money you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us.
Carefully read the fine print of any bonus offer. Some bonuses may restrict which games you can play, while others may have maximum withdrawal limits. A seemingly generous bonus can quickly become less appealing if the wagering requirements are excessively high.
